Poached Pears and Prunes

2 Bartlett pears, peeled, cored, and cut into a total of 12 slices in all

12 pitted prunes

3 tablespoons frozen unsweetened apple juice concentrate

teaspoon ground cinnamon

1 lemon or lime, quartered, for garnish


  Place the pears and prunes in a 1-quart microwave casserole.

  Sprinkle with the apple juice concentrate and cinnamon. Cover and microwave on high for about 4 minutes.

  Serve warm or at room temperature.

Yield: Serves 4; Per serving: 132 calories, 0.5 g. total fat, 0.04 g. saturated fat, 6.2 g. fiber, 0 mg. cholesterol, 4 mg. sodium.
